  • Abstract
    The model is focused on available server management in network environments. The remote backup servers are hooked up by Virtual Private Network (VPN) and replace broken main severs immediately. A VPN is a way to use a public network infrastructure and hooks up long-distance servers within a single secure network infrastructure. The remote backup servers are managed by third party company that is responsible for continuous upgrade of backup servers. Unlike other existing models, the availability of auxiliary machines is changed for each activation in this enhanced model. Analytically tractable results are obtained by using several mathematical techniques the practical workflow gives the guideline for the actual implementation for network operations.
